Introduction to Electromagnetic Fields and Waves

Welcome to "Electromagnetic Fields and Waves: Microwave and mmWave Engineering with Generalized Macroscopic Electrodynamics," a comprehensive exploration into the fascinating world of electromagnetic theory and its engineering applications. Authored by Eugene I. Nefyodov and Sergey M. Smolskiy, this book serves as both a detailed academic resource and a practical guide for understanding the intricate dynamics of electromagnetic fields and waves, particularly focused on microwave and millimeter-wave technologies.

Detailed Summary of the Book

The book delves into the foundational concepts of electromagnetic theory, offering readers a robust framework to comprehend the behavior and interaction of electromagnetic fields and waves across various media. It introduces the concept of generalized macroscopic electrodynamics—a powerful tool that unifies classical electromagnetism with modern engineering practices.

The journey begins with a revisitation of Maxwell's equations and progresses into advanced discussions on wave propagation, transmission lines, and radiation mechanisms. Emphasis is placed on practical applications, including the design and analysis of microwave circuits, antennas, and mm-wave devices. The text also incorporates recent advancements in the field, considering both theoretical developments and their experimental validations.
